Mike Peyton is the nautical world's best known and much loved cartoonist. For years he has made his mark, contributing witty, well executed and poignantly funny cartoons to the yachting and boating press, poking fun at seafarers of all types and capturing in his distinctive cartoon style their often eccentric and idiosyncratic ways.

Following on from his successful Ever Wonder Why We Do It? this is another wonderful and unique collection of Mike Peyton's light hearted and amusing recollections of time spent messing about in boats, many of them his own, all illustrated in his unique cartoon style.

A perfect bunkside read for seafarers and landlubbers alike.

'Here is a man who can literally draw on his experiences. Mike's mischievous sense of satire is informed by his own inimitable exploits on the water in a succession of odd craft... there is no other sailing cartoonist in the world who can match his elegant, economical wit and wisdom.'
Paul Gelder, editor of Yachting Monthly
